This SOP describes the process of polishing SSFDI to prevent contamination, graphite pull-out, and other polishing defects. This SOP references SME [https://digitalcommons.mtu.edu/etdr/748/ Julia Scruton] and [https://events.mtu.edu/event/cobalt_additions_to_improve_low-temperature_toughness_of_as-cast_thin_wall_ductile_iron Ale Almanza] polishing steps for Ductile Iron.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
=Polishing Steps for Solid Solution Strengthen Ferritic Ductile Iron=&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
{| class=&amp;quot;wikitable&amp;quot;&lt;br /&gt;
|-&lt;br /&gt;
! Grit !! Force !! Time !! Head Rotation&lt;br /&gt;
|-&lt;br /&gt;
| 120 || 15N || until flat || yes&lt;br /&gt;
|-&lt;br /&gt;
|180 || 15N || 1 minute || yes&lt;br /&gt;
|-&lt;br /&gt;
|600|| 15N || 1 minute || yes&lt;br /&gt;
|-&lt;br /&gt;
|800 || 15N || 1 minute || no&lt;br /&gt;
|-&lt;br /&gt;
|1200|| 15N || 1 minute || no&lt;br /&gt;
|-&lt;br /&gt;
|1μ diamond || 15N || 1 minute || no&lt;br /&gt;
|-&lt;br /&gt;
|0.05 Al&amp;lt;small&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/small&amp;gt;O&amp;lt;small&amp;gt;3&amp;lt;/small&amp;gt;|| 15N || 1 minute || no&lt;br /&gt;
|}&lt;br /&gt;

=Safety Concerns=&lt;br /&gt;
* Make sure fingers and debris are clear from rotating head and base&lt;br /&gt;
* If etching samples, be in a fume hood and wear gloves&lt;br /&gt;
* Have safety glasses on at all times&lt;br /&gt;

=SSFDI Polishing Procedure=&lt;br /&gt;
[[File:Consumables.jpg|thumb|alt=A Consumables.|right|upright=0.35]]&lt;br /&gt;
[[File:Machine.jpg|thumb|alt=A Consumables.|right|upright=0.35]]&lt;br /&gt;
[[File:PressureSetting.jpg|thumb|alt=A Consumables.|right|upright=0.35]]&lt;br /&gt;
[[File:BackSwitch.jpg|thumb|alt=A Consumables.|right|upright=0.35]]&lt;br /&gt;
#Gather necessary consumables: &am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;120 Grit Paper&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;180 Grit Paper&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;320 Grit Paper&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;600 Grit Paper&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;800 Grit Paper&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;1200 Grit Paper&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;Felt Pad&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;Red Lub3&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;0.5 Al&amp;lt;small&amp;gt;2&amp;lt;/small&amp;gt;O&amp;lt;small&amp;gt;3&amp;lt;/small&amp;gt; Suspension &lt;br /&gt;
#Adhere grit paper to the magnetic pad and place on the Struthers Polisher&lt;br /&gt;
#Place Samples into the Struthers Polisher&lt;br /&gt;
#Turn On Polisher&lt;br /&gt;
#Set timer and add necessary parameters&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;- Reference Table For Specific Settings Per Polishing &am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;- Add two drops off Red Lube, add more when the polisher head makes a clanking sound&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;- To make the autopolisher head static, turn off the switch located on the back of the base of the polisher&lt;br /&gt;
#After each polish, clean the samples with water and dry with the air compressor&lt;br /&gt;
#Remove grit paper and dispose&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t; - Do NOT dispose of cloth pad for final polishing steps&lt;br /&gt;
#Repeat 1-6 until polishing steps are compeleted&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
=Etching=&lt;br /&gt;
For further analysis of microstructure, a 3% nital etchant can be used&lt;br /&gt;
#Gather necessary consumables:&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;3% nital etchant&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;petri dish&amp;lt;br /&amp;gt;cotton swab or pad&lt;br /&gt;
#In a fume hood, turn on the water&lt;br /&gt;
#Pour nital into petri dish&lt;br /&gt;
#Dip cotton swab/pad into the etchant&lt;br /&gt;
#Once the sample surface start to become cloudy, rinse the sample with running water&lt;br /&gt;
#Dry sample with air compressor&lt;/div&gt;</summary>
